R' Leizer Goldstock is founder and head of Heart-to-Heart. You may
have heard me brag about Siggy's efforts founding homes for Downs and
other special needs children placed for adoption. Reb Leizer is the
man who runs that show.
There aren't that many people in the US engaged in the kind of
tzedaqah work he does. Less than a handful on the whole continent.
Here's the opening of one article:
> Many new parents are surprised when Dr. Eliezer Goldstock arrives at
> their door, toting a bouquet of flowers and saying "mazal tov."
> The confusion comes not only because nobody in the house knows Dr.
> Goldstock, but also because the parents he visits have just given
> birth to a disabled child, and few have celebrating on their minds.
...
> "Three thousand Jewish babies with special needs are given away each
> year to non-Jewish parents," he said. "I'm not going to judge anyone.
> But let me come to you and at least try to help you out."
